For many users, ZaloPay follows the language settings of the primary Zalo messaging app or your phone's system settings. Follow these steps to ensure your interface is in English:
Check Phone System Settings: Most Vietnamese financial apps automatically detect your device's primary language. Set your Android or iOS device to English in the system settings menu.
Adjust via Zalo App: Since ZaloPay is an extension of the Zalo ecosystem, changing the language in the main Zalo messaging app often updates the wallet interface. Open Zalo and go to the "Me" (Cá nhân) tab. Tap the Settings (gear icon) at the top right. Select Language and Font (Ngôn ngữ và phông chữ). Choose English.
In-App ZaloPay Toggle: If you are using the standalone ZaloPay app, look for the "Cá nhân" (Personal) or "Cài đặt" (Settings) tab to find a language (Ngôn ngữ) toggle. Benefits of the English Interface

At this time, the standalone application primarily supports the Vietnamese
language. While some travel resources suggest English support is available, users frequently report that the interface remains in Vietnamese, especially for key financial functions like ID verification.
If you are struggling to navigate the app, you can use these methods to translate the interface: 1. Use ZaloPay via the Zalo App ZaloPay is integrated into the

Google Help Important Note for Foreigners: Be aware that fully using ZaloPay often requires a Vietnamese ID (CCCD)
for verification. Without this, you may be able to deposit funds but unable to withdraw or use them for all services. on ZaloPay using a passport? Is there an English language option in Zalo Pay? - Facebook

Q: Does Zalopay support Chinese or Korean? A: Currently, full interface support is primarily for Vietnamese and partial English based on your phone's OS. Korean and Japanese are not natively supported, though your phone's system translator may help.
Q: Can I change the language back to Vietnamese easily? A: Absolutely. Just reverse the steps: Go to your phone settings and drag Vietnamese back to the top of the language list. Zalopay will change back instantly.
Q: Will changing my phone language affect other apps? A: Yes. Most well-coded apps (Facebook, Google Maps, Gmail, WhatsApp) will also switch to English. Some banking apps might stay in Vietnamese if they don't support English.
Q: I changed my phone to English, but Zalopay still shows "Đăng nhập" instead of "Login." Why? A: Some core buttons are hard-coded images rather than text strings. Don't worry—"Đăng nhập" means "Login," and "Đăng xuất" means "Logout."
